Course Content

• Sustainable Procurement in Museums
• Green Logistics & Transportation for Museum Collections
• Waste Management & Recycling Strategies for Museums
• Life Cycle Assessment (LCA) of Museum Exhibits & Operations
• Carbon Footprint Reduction in Museum Operations
• Sustainable Packaging & Preservation Materials for Museums
• Green Building & Infrastructure for Museums
• Stakeholder Engagement & Communication for Green Initiatives in Museums
• Measuring & Reporting Environmental Performance in Museums (KPI's)
• Green Supply Chain Management Certification & Standards for Museums

Career path

Career Role Description
Green Supply Chain Manager (Museums) Oversees sustainable procurement, waste management, and ethical sourcing for museum operations. A key role in minimizing environmental impact.
Sustainable Curator (Museum Collections) Manages collections with a focus on eco-friendly preservation and display, minimizing resource consumption and carbon footprint.
Logistics & Transportation Specialist (Green Initiatives) Develops and implements environmentally responsible transportation plans for museum artifacts and supplies, prioritizing efficiency and sustainability.
Environmental Sustainability Officer (Museum Sector) Develops and implements the overall environmental strategy for the museum, incorporating green supply chain principles across all departments.
